Discover the most popular places to visit in Ampliación Granada
Soumaya Museum
4.5/5(56 reviews)
Near the upscale Polanco neighborhood, this unusually shaped museum holds some of the best displays of modern European art in Mexico.
Zócalo
4.5/5(2,390 reviews)
This is the heart of Mexico City with wide-ranging architecture, cultural events and a lively arts scene.
Paseo de la Reforma
4.5/5(945 reviews)
Like the Champs Elysées in Paris, this famous wide avenue provides a distinctive elegance to the historic plan of this huge global city.
